Output ecb28d7bddaa71bc0d8f66a1da72b09a0f6df61274c7dcae33fb967b30b612b4:0

value
580496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82acaa3370e40d1d2fbb18d46deaceecef386dbf OP_EQUAL
address
3DbxcSoM8ED2YJvtRvCMvGop2eH2WFQpkQ
transaction
ecb28d7bddaa71bc0d8f66a1da72b09a0f6df61274c7dcae33fb967b30b612b4
spent
true